Violinist Christian Howes has made some hit-and-miss records but with Out of the Blue, he's finally making greater strides forward. Alongside electric guitarist Robben Ford and fellow Ohioan Bobby Floyd on organ, Howes is inspired to take more liberties with his repertoire while fully exploring the great talent he has always displayed. On funky originals, soul-jazz/blues, and progressive pieces by Carla Bley and Ornette Coleman, Howe's pungent and literate violin has never sounded fresher. Different arrangements of Chick Corea's difficult "Fingerprints" and Coleman's angular bop "When Will the Blues Leave" are high points on an album that sports many bright moments, and comes easily recommended as his best work yet. ~ Michael G.
